Collective Contributions Fueling Expanding Prize Pools Across Connected Slot Platforms
Connected slot platforms operate through linked systems where player wagers from numerous locations feed directly into shared jackpot pools, and this mechanism drives consistent growth in available prizes as participation increases across networks. Data from industry monitoring shows that each spin on a connected machine allocates a percentage of the bet to the central pool, which accumulates until a qualifying win triggers distribution to the winner while resetting the base amount for continued contributions.Mechanics of Networked Prize Accumulation
Operators link individual slot machines through centralized servers that track every wager in real time, and this setup allows contributions from thousands of devices to merge into single progressive pools that expand with volume. According to reports from the Nevada Gaming Control Board, progressive systems in regulated markets recorded average monthly increases of 12 to 18 percent in total pool values during periods of steady player activity, with larger networks showing even higher rates because more machines participate simultaneously.
Each connected platform maintains a contribution rate typically between 1 and 3 percent of every bet, while the remaining funds cover operational costs and base game payouts. This structure means the prize pool expands in direct proportion to the number of active players and the frequency of their wagers, creating a self-reinforcing cycle where higher engagement leads to faster growth. Researchers at the University of Nevada, Reno documented how networks spanning multiple casinos across state lines achieved pool sizes exceeding $50 million within six months when daily contribution averages surpassed 2.4 million spins.

Role of Player Volume and Contribution Rates
Player volume determines the speed of pool expansion because every additional participant adds incremental amounts that compound over time. Gaming associations in Canada and Singapore have tracked how contribution rates calibrated between 1.5 and 2.5 percent balance pool growth against player retention, and these settings produce sustainable increases without deterring continued play. Data from these regions reveal that networks maintaining contribution transparency through public displays of current pool sizes experience higher average session lengths, which in turn feeds further accumulation.
Regulatory frameworks in multiple jurisdictions require operators to publish audited contribution logs, and this oversight ensures that collective inputs translate accurately into visible prize growth. Studies conducted by the Australian Gambling Research Centre found that platforms providing real-time pool updates retained 14 percent more active users than those with static displays, directly correlating with accelerated expansion of the shared funds.
